This is an automated email from the ASF dual-hosted git repository.
avijayan pushed a change to branch HDDS-3698-upgrade
in repository https://gitbox.apache.org/repos/asf/ozone.git.
from 18bef92 HDDS-4142. Expose upgrade related state through JMX. (#1534)
add c67aa2f HDDS-3731. [doc]add storage space quota document. (#1516)
add 3861e77 HDDS-4117. Normalize Keypath for listKeys. (#1451)
add a9c3d8c HDDS-4405. Proxy failover is logging with out trying all OMS.
(#1531)
add df43d85 HDDS-4366. SCM deletion service should delete configured
number of blocks every interval. (#1513)
add b42449e HDDS-4400. Make raft log directory deletion configurable
during pipeline remove. (#1527)
add 1ac1e24 HDDS-3959. Avoid HddsProtos.PipelineID#toString (#1525)
add d8f4dc1 HDDS-4345. Replace the deprecated Lock method (#1497)
add 8d3d6e4 HDDS-4391. UnixPath.toUri() is expensive. (#1536)
add d1df9df HDDS-4317. Copy UserVolumeInfo to PersistedUserVolumeInfo in
interface-storage (#1482)
add e800303 HDDS-4339. Allow AWSSignatureProcessor init when aws
signature is absent. (#1498)
add 5d9af79 HDDS-4410. Cache DatanodeDetails#getUuidString(). (#1538).
Contributed by Ayush Saxena.
add b4c839b HDDS-4418. TestContainerMetrics is flaky (#1543)
add 7d955be HDDS-4421. Fix throwing INTERNAL_ERROR out of
LOG.isDebugEnabled() check in OzoneClientProducer. (#1545)
add ca220f9 HDDS-4413. Container replication should fail in case of
import failure. (#1537)
add 046c2a8 HDDS-4431. Improve output message for key/bucket list
command. (#1553)
add 08151fa HDDS-4416. Update README.md after TLP separation (#1540)
add 0ad6aba HDDS-4434.Fix typo in Admin.md (#1556)
add 239d05c HDDS-4425. NM container does not wait for RM due to typo
(#1550)
new 28ecd8d Merge remote-tracking branch 'upstream/master' into
HDDS-3698-upgrade
The 1 revisions listed above as "new" are entirely new to this
repository and will be described in separate emails. The revisions
listed as "add" were already present in the repository and have only
been added to this reference.
Summary of changes:
README.md | 20 ++--
.../hadoop/hdds/protocol/DatanodeDetails.java | 5 +-
.../java/org/apache/hadoop/hdds/scm/ScmConfig.java | 20 ++++
.../org/apache/hadoop/hdds/conf/ConfigTag.java | 3 +-
.../ClosePipelineCommandHandler.java | 15 +--
.../CreatePipelineCommandHandler.java | 28 ++---
.../transport/server/ratis/XceiverServerRatis.java | 9 +-
.../replication/DownloadAndImportReplicator.java | 12 +-
.../protocol/commands/CreatePipelineCommand.java | 16 +++
.../replication/TestReplicationSupervisor.java | 35 ++++++
hadoop-hdds/docs/content/feature/Quota.md | 74 ++++++++++++
hadoop-hdds/docs/content/feature/Quota.zh.md | 67 +++++++++++
hadoop-hdds/docs/content/tools/Admin.md | 4 +-
.../hdds/conf/DatanodeRatisServerConfig.java | 17 +++
.../block/DatanodeDeletedBlockTransactions.java | 122 ++++++-------------
.../hadoop/hdds/scm/block/DeletedBlockLog.java | 4 +-
.../hadoop/hdds/scm/block/DeletedBlockLogImpl.java | 54 ++++++---
.../hdds/scm/block/SCMBlockDeletingService.java | 130 ++++++++++-----------
.../hadoop/hdds/scm/block/TestDeletedBlockLog.java | 97 ++++++---------
hadoop-ozone/common/pom.xml | 5 +
.../main/java/org/apache/hadoop/ozone/OmUtils.java | 39 +++++++
.../ozone/om/ha/OMFailoverProxyProvider.java | 2 +-
.../hadoop/ozone/om/lock/TestOzoneManagerLock.java | 52 ++++-----
.../docker-image/docker-krb5/Dockerfile-krb5 | 2 +-
.../compose/ozone-mr/hadoop27/docker-compose.yaml | 2 +-
.../compose/ozone-mr/hadoop31/docker-compose.yaml | 2 +-
.../compose/ozone-mr/hadoop32/docker-compose.yaml | 2 +-
.../compose/ozonesecure-mr/docker-compose.yaml | 4 +-
.../main/smoketest/security/ozone-secure-fs.robot | 2 +-
.../fs/ozone/TestOzoneFSWithObjectStoreCreate.java | 71 ++++++++++-
.../commandhandler/TestBlockDeletion.java | 7 +-
.../container/metrics/TestContainerMetrics.java | 43 +++----
.../apache/hadoop/ozone/om/OMMetadataManager.java | 6 +-
.../hadoop/ozone/om/codec/UserVolumeInfoCodec.java | 18 +--
.../src/main/proto/OmStorageProtocol.proto | 6 +
.../apache/hadoop/ozone/om/BucketManagerImpl.java | 32 ++---
.../org/apache/hadoop/ozone/om/KeyManagerImpl.java | 67 ++++++-----
.../hadoop/ozone/om/OmMetadataManagerImpl.java | 17 +--
.../org/apache/hadoop/ozone/om/OzoneManager.java | 5 +-
.../apache/hadoop/ozone/om/PrefixManagerImpl.java | 24 ++--
.../hadoop/ozone/om/S3SecretManagerImpl.java | 8 +-
.../apache/hadoop/ozone/om/VolumeManagerImpl.java | 79 ++++++-------
.../hadoop/ozone/om/codec/OMDBDefinition.java | 6 +-
.../hadoop/ozone/om/request/OMClientRequest.java | 20 +---
.../ozone/om/request/key/OMKeyCommitRequest.java | 4 +-
.../om/request/volume/OMVolumeCreateRequest.java | 5 +-
.../om/request/volume/OMVolumeDeleteRequest.java | 4 +-
.../ozone/om/request/volume/OMVolumeRequest.java | 24 ++--
.../om/request/volume/OMVolumeSetOwnerRequest.java | 5 +-
.../om/response/volume/OMVolumeCreateResponse.java | 7 +-
.../om/response/volume/OMVolumeDeleteResponse.java | 10 +-
.../response/volume/OMVolumeSetOwnerResponse.java | 13 ++-
.../ozone/om/request/TestOMRequestUtils.java | 8 +-
.../request/volume/TestOMVolumeCreateRequest.java | 5 +-
.../volume/TestOMVolumeSetOwnerRequest.java | 8 +-
.../volume/TestOMVolumeCreateResponse.java | 6 +-
.../volume/TestOMVolumeDeleteResponse.java | 8 +-
.../volume/TestOMVolumeSetOwnerResponse.java | 11 +-
.../hadoop/ozone/s3/AWSSignatureProcessor.java | 43 +++++--
.../hadoop/ozone/s3/OzoneClientProducer.java | 61 +++++++---
.../apache/hadoop/ozone/s3/SignatureProcessor.java | 2 +
.../hadoop/ozone/s3/exception/S3ErrorTable.java | 5 +
.../hadoop/ozone/s3/TestOzoneClientProducer.java | 25 +++-
.../hadoop/ozone/s3/endpoint/TestBucketPut.java | 5 +
.../hadoop/ozone/s3/endpoint/TestRootList.java | 5 +
.../java/org/apache/hadoop/ozone/shell/Shell.java | 24 ++--
66 files changed, 963 insertions(+), 578 deletions(-)
create mode 100644 hadoop-hdds/docs/content/feature/Quota.md
create mode 100644 hadoop-hdds/docs/content/feature/Quota.zh.md
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]